步骤
方法一
1、查VNC进程
ps -ef | grep -i vnc | grep -v grep
运行结果:
可以看到VNC端口号9对应的进程号为42784
2、杀指定VNC进程
kill -9 <进程号>
例如 kill -9 42784
3、申请新的VNC端口号
vncserver
如果想指定端口号,使用:
vncserver :<端口号>
例如 vncserver :2
还可以指定窗口分辨率,例如:
vncserver -geometry 1366x768
方法二
通过vncserver杀死指定vnc端口进程
vncserver -kill :<端口号>
例如:
补充说明
1、ps是linux下最常用的也是非常强大的进程查看命令
参数含义:
参数 | 含义 |
---|---|
-e | 显示所有进程 |
-f | 全格式 |
-h | 不显示标题 |
-l | 长格式 |
-w | 宽输出 |
因此 ps -ef表示查看全格式的所有进程
2、|是管道命令 是指ps命令与grep同时执行
3、grep命令是查找
-i 表示忽略大小写
-v 表示找到不匹配的行
因此 :
grep -i vnc 表示找到包含vnc(忽略大小写)的行
grep -v grep表示找到不含grep的行